Wayne Memorial waltzed into their matchup on Tuesday with five straight wins... but they left with six. They blew past the Glenn Rockets, posting a 64-4 win. Given the Zebras' advantage in MaxPreps' Michigan basketball rankings (they are ranked 37th, while the Rockets are ranked 538th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Wayne Memorial pushed their record up to 14-5 with the victory, which was their fifth straight at home. Those victories came thanks in part to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 23.6 points over those games. As for Glenn, they are on a 12-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-15.
Wayne Memorial w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next game, a 62-38 loss against Belleville on the 14th. As for Glenn, they have also already played their next contest, a 52-28 defeat against Fordson on the 14th.
